Hamas Rejects Ceasefire Extension, Demands Immediate Progression to Second Phase
Hamas rejected Israel's proposed 42-day extension of the initial phase of a ceasefire and hostage exchange deal, demanding immediate progression to the second phase; the first phase ends March 1st, with potential for renewed conflict if no agreement is reached.

Gaza ceasefire hinges on hostage release, Israeli withdrawal"
A fragile ceasefire in Gaza is threatened by the next phase requiring the release of around 60 Israeli hostages held by Hamas since the October 7th attacks that killed 1215 Israelis and over 48,300 Palestinians, while Israel's military withdrawal from Gaza remains incomplete.

Hamas to Release Six Hostages Amidst Misidentification Dispute
Hamas is releasing six more Israeli hostages from Gaza on Saturday, but the exchange is overshadowed by a dispute over a misidentified body, raising concerns about the fragile ceasefire and future negotiations; Israel vows revenge, while Hamas blames Israeli airstrikes.

Hamas Returns Bodies of Four Israeli Hostages Killed in Captivity
Hamas returned the bodies of four Israeli hostages—Shiri Bibas, her children Ariel and Kfir, and Oded Lifshitz—killed during captivity after the October 7, 2023, attack, causing widespread grief and raising questions about the future of negotiations.

Israel-Hamas Ceasefire on Brink of Collapse
A six-week ceasefire between Israel and Hamas hangs precariously as the initial 42-day phase ends Saturday, with disagreements over prisoner exchanges and Hamas disarmament threatening to reignite the conflict, despite an emerging Arab proposal for reconstruction.

Documentary Traces Roots of October 7, 2023 Attacks
A BBC documentary series explores the events leading up to the October 7, 2023 attacks, starting with the 2005 Israeli withdrawal from Gaza and featuring interviews with key political figures, including Hillary Clinton, Tony Blair, and a pre-death interview with Hamas leader Ismail Haniyeh.

Israel Confirms Deaths of Abducted Bibas Brothers; Tel Aviv Bomb Threats
Israel confirmed the identities of abducted brothers Kfir and Ariel Bibas, whose bodies were returned by Hamas, who claim they died in an Israeli airstrike; Israeli authorities say they were murdered; unexploded devices were found in Tel Aviv.

Partial Hostage Release in Gaza Tied to Construction Equipment Entry
Hamas will release six Israeli hostages on Saturday and four bodies on Thursday, in a first phase of a ceasefire agreement that allowed Israel to send construction equipment into Gaza, with families of hostages experiencing mixed emotions and uncertainty about the next phase.
